New Balance Classics

New Balance Classics represents a heritage-driven aesthetic centered on functional design and understated color palettes. The brand embodies a utilitarian ethos, appealing to subcultures ranging from performance runners to normcore enthusiasts. Its identity is defined by a commitment to craftsmanship and a rejection of transient fashion trends.

Fashion History

Founded in 1906 by William J. Riley in Boston, the company initially manufactured arch supports before expanding into specialized footwear. The brand gained cultural significance in the 1980s with the release of high-performance running models like the 990. Historically, New Balance maintained a distinct role by eschewing celebrity endorsements in favor of technical reputation. This legacy transitioned into the fashion sphere, where its silhouettes became staples of both streetwear and minimalist wardrobes.
